分布式数据组织网络系统作为现代信息技术架构的重要组成部分,其核心在于通过分布式理念实现数据的高效组织、管理与协同,这类系统打破了传统集中式数据管理的局限,通过节点互联、数据分片与共识机制等核心技术,构建出高可用、高扩展、安全可靠的数据基础设施,以下从多个维度深入剖析其核心特点。

高可用性与容错能力
分布式数据组织网络系统的首要特点是具备强大的容错能力和高可用性,传统中心化系统一旦中心节点发生故障,将导致整个服务瘫痪,而分布式系统通过数据冗余存储和节点自治机制有效规避这一风险,系统将数据分片存储在多个独立节点上,部分节点失效时,其他节点仍可正常提供服务,并通过副本同步机制确保数据不丢失,采用一致性哈希算法分配数据存储位置,可在节点动态增减时自动完成数据迁移与负载重分配,保障服务连续性,多数分布式系统引入故障检测与自动恢复机制,能实时监测节点状态,对异常节点进行隔离或替换,进一步提升了系统的鲁棒性。
可扩展性与弹性伸缩
分布式架构天然具备良好的水平扩展能力,可根据业务需求灵活扩展系统规模,与垂直扩展(提升单个节点性能)不同,分布式系统通过增加节点数量实现线性扩容,有效避免了单点性能瓶颈,在数据量激增或访问压力增大时,系统可动态添加新节点,将负载分散至更多计算单元,保持服务稳定,分布式文件系统(如HDFS)通过增加数据节点存储容量,支持PB级甚至EB级数据的存储;分布式数据库(如Cassandra)可通过调整节点数量应对高并发读写请求,这种弹性伸缩特性使系统能够适配从小规模到大规模的各种应用场景,降低基础设施成本。
数据一致性与共识机制
在分布式环境中,由于节点间通信延迟、网络分区等问题,数据一致性成为关键挑战,分布式数据组织网络系统通过共识算法(如Paxos、Raft、PBFT等)确保各节点数据的一致性,这些算法通过多节点协商、投票机制,在保证数据安全的前提下达成共识,避免出现数据冲突或状态不一致,在金融交易场景中,分布式账本技术通过共识机制确保所有节点记录的交易数据完全一致,杜绝了篡改与分歧,系统可根据业务需求选择一致性级别,如强一致性(确保所有节点数据实时同步)或最终一致性(允许短暂不一致后达到统一),在性能与一致性间取得平衡。

安全性与隐私保护
分布式数据组织网络系统通过多维度技术手段保障数据安全与隐私,数据分片与加密存储机制确保单个节点泄露无法还原完整数据,例如采用同态加密技术,可在加密状态下直接对数据进行计算,避免敏感信息暴露,节点间的通信通常采用TLS/SSL等加密协议,防止数据传输过程中被窃取或篡改,基于区块链技术的分布式系统通过非对称加密与数字签名验证节点身份,确保只有授权节点可参与数据管理,访问控制机制(如基于角色的权限管理)进一步细化数据操作权限,降低未授权访问风险。
高效的数据组织与访问
分布式数据组织网络系统通过优化数据结构与管理策略,实现高效的数据组织与访问,系统采用分布式索引技术(如倒排索引、布隆过滤器)加速数据检索,减少查询延迟,分布式搜索引擎Elasticsearch通过分片与副本机制,将索引数据分散到多个节点,支持并行查询,大幅提升检索效率,数据本地性原则(将数据存储在靠近用户的节点)可减少网络传输开销,降低访问延迟,对于海量非结构化数据,系统通过元数据管理与内容寻址技术(如IPFS),实现数据的快速定位与去重,提升存储利用率。
异构协同与开放性
分布式数据组织网络系统具备良好的异构协同能力,可支持不同硬件设备、操作系统及数据格式的节点接入,系统通过标准化接口(如REST API、gRPC)实现跨平台通信,便于集成现有IT基础设施,在物联网场景中,不同厂商的传感器设备可通过统一协议将数据接入分布式网络,实现数据的统一管理与价值挖掘,开源社区的发展推动了分布式系统的标准化与开放性,如Hadoop、Spark等开源框架提供了丰富的工具与组件,支持用户根据需求定制化开发,加速了技术创新与应用落地。

分布式数据组织网络系统通过高可用、可扩展、强一致、安全可靠等特点,为大数据、云计算、人工智能等新兴技术提供了坚实的数据基础设施,随着技术的不断演进,其在跨链互操作、智能合约融合、边缘计算协同等方面的潜力将进一步释放,推动数字化向更深层次发展,结合零知识证明、联邦学习等隐私计算技术,分布式系统将在保障数据安全的前提下,释放更大数据价值,成为数字经济时代的关键支撑技术。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/183706.html
